石油和天然氣分析市場評估,2024-2031

到2023年,石油和天然氣分析市場規模將達到65億美元,隨著製造業流程變得更加複雜,石油和天然氣產業的分析需求正在迅速增加。這是因為需要先進的工具從大型資料集中提取有價值的見解。採用數據分析的目的是改善決策、降低營運成本和提高資產績效,但物聯網和人工智慧等新技術也在影響這一趨勢,產值達 331.8 億美元,複合年增長率 (CAGR) 成長率為 22.6 2024 年至2031 年的百分比。

石油和天然氣分析市場:定義/概述

石油和天然氣分析是指在石油和天然氣領域使用尖端的數據分析方法、工具和技術來提高績效、優化營運並做出更好的決策。整個石油和天然氣價值鏈(包括勘探、生產、煉油、運輸、分銷和行銷)都會產生大量數據。必須收集、處理、分析和解釋這些數據。

透過利用包括感測器在內的各種數據來源,物聯網設備可以幫助收集生產數據、地質數據、營運數據、市場數據和歷史記錄。透過這種方式,石油和天然氣分析可以產生富有洞察力的資訊並幫助推動策略性舉措。

石油和天然氣分析有助於分析地質資料、儲層特性、鑽井作業、油井性能、生產率和資產性能,以改善工業運作。同樣,這些監控工具增強了 HSE 管理實踐並降低了營運風險。

促進石油和天然氣分析市場成長的關鍵因素有哪些?

由於行業運營的複雜性和規模不斷增加,石油和天然氣分析市場正在經歷顯著增長。隨著公司在充滿課題的環境中勘探和生產碳氫化合物,他們依賴複雜的數據分析工具作為管理和分析勘探、鑽井、生產、精煉和分銷活動中產生的大量數據的解決方案。分析解決方案可讓您優化營運、降低成本並改善決策流程。

全球能源需求的不斷增長刺激了分析解決方案的採用,以改善行業內的分配和營運。因此,這些解決方案提供預測性維護功能、資產性能監控、生產優化和供應鏈管理工具,以簡化營運、提高生產力並最大限度地提高獲利能力。

大數據分析、機器學習、人工智慧和雲端運算等數據分析技術的進步正在推動市場成長。預測分析模型可以預測設備故障、識別鑽井機會、優化油藏管理並改善能源交易策略,從而提高營運效率並節省成本。

監管要求和環境考量正在推動石油和天然氣行業採用分析解決方案。企業需要強大的分析功能來監控排放、管理廢棄物、執行風險評估並確保合規性。分析解決方案提供了追蹤關鍵績效指標、評估環境影響和實施永續實踐的工具,以應對監管課題並加強企業責任。

對數位轉型和工業 4.0 計畫的日益關注也推動了石油和天然氣產業對分析解決方案的需求。與 IoT 感測器、預測性維護系統、SCADA 系統和企業資源規劃 (ERP) 解決方案整合的分析平台可協助企業實現卓越營運、提高資產可靠性並推動營運創新。

石油和天然氣分析市場面臨哪些課題?

資料來源的複雜性和多樣性,以及與實施高階分析解決方案相關的高成本,預計會降低採用率。處理大量資料也會引發安全和隱私問題,因此需要具備資料科學、機器學習、人工智慧、領域知識和行業特定分析工具專業知識的熟練勞動力。所有這些課題都阻礙了先進分析解決方案和基礎設施的採用。

石油和天然氣分析市場需要強大的網路安全措施、數據加密、存取控制和數據治理框架,因為它需要與營運、儲備、合約、金融交易和智慧財產權相關的敏感數據,並且數據安全和隱私問題發揮著重要作用。此外,由於數據科學人才短缺,而且公司在招募、培訓和留住有才華的專業人員方面面臨課題,銷售正在放緩。對於希望利用分析進行策略決策和卓越營運的組織來說,縮小技能差距和建立數據驅動的文化是持續關注的問題。

遺留系統、專有軟體和新分析平台之間的互通性和相容性問題也為現代分析解決方案與現有 IT 基礎架構的整合和利用帶來了課題。因此,確保無縫資料流、系統整合、API 連接以及與不同資料格式和標準的兼容性需要適當的規劃、IT 架構設計以及IT 團隊、資料科學家和業務利益相關者之間的協作,市場面臨著額外的課題。

Oil And Gas Analytics Market Valuation - 2024-2031

Oil And Gas Analytics Market size was valued at USD 6.5 Billion in 2023 and the oil and gas industry is experiencing a surge in the demand for analytics due to the increasing complexity of the manufacturing processes. This is driven by the need for advanced tools to extract valuable insights from large datasets. The adoption of data analytics aims to improve decision-making, reduce operational costs, and enhance asset performance, while new technologies like IoT and AI are also influencing this trend and can reach to USD 33.18 Billion by 2031, and growing at a (CAGR) of 22.6% from 2024 to 2031.

Oil And Gas Analytics Market: Definition/ Overview

The use of cutting-edge data analytics methods, tools, and technology to the oil and gas sector in order to improve performance, optimize operations, and make better decisions is known as "oil and gas analytics." Huge volumes of data are produced along the whole oil and gas value chain, including during the processes of exploration, production, refining, transportation, distribution, and marketing. These data must be gathered, processed, analyzed, and interpreted.

Utilizing a variety of data sources, including sensors, Internet of Things devices help collect production data, geological data, operational data, market data, and historical records. Thus, oil and gas analytics helps generate insightful information and propels strategic efforts.

oil and gas analytics help to analyze geological data, reservoir characteristics, drilling operations, well performance, production rates, and asset performance improving the industrial operations. Similarly, these monitoring tools enhance HSE management practices and mitigate operational risks.

What are the Key Factors Contributing to the Growth of the Oil And Gas Analytics Market?

The Oil And Gas Analytics Market is experiencing significant growth due to the increasing complexity and scale of operations in the industry. As companies explore and produce hydrocarbons in challenging environments, there is a huge demand for sophisticated data analytics tools as these solutions help companies manage and analyze vast amounts of data generated from exploration, drilling, production, refining, and distribution activities. The analytics solutions enable optimizing operations, reducing costs, and improving decision-making processes.

Increase in global demand for energy is fueling the adoption of analytics solutions for improving the distribution and operation within the industries. Hence, these solutions offer predictive maintenance capabilities, asset performance monitoring, production optimization, and supply chain management tools to streamline operations, enhance productivity, and maximize profitability.

Advancements in data analytics technologies such as big data analytics, machine learning, artificial intelligence, and cloud computing are driving market growth. Predictive analytics models can forecast equipment failures, identify drilling opportunities, optimize reservoir management, and improve energy trading strategies, leading to operational efficiencies and cost savings.

Regulatory requirements and environmental concerns is propelling the adoption of analytics solutions in the oil and gas industry. Companies need robust analytics capabilities for monitoring emissions, managing waste, conducting risk assessments, and ensuring regulatory compliance. Analytics solutions provide tools to track key performance indicators, assess environmental impact, and implement sustainable practices, addressing regulatory challenges and enhancing corporate responsibility.

The increasing focus on digital transformation and Industry 4.0 initiatives is also driving demand for analytics solutions in the oil and gas sector. Analytics platforms integrated with IoT sensors, predictive maintenance systems, SCADA systems, and enterprise resource planning (ERP) solutions enable companies to achieve operational excellence, improving asset reliability, and driving innovation in their operations.

What are the Challenges Faced by Oil And Gas Analytics Market?

The complexity and diversity of data sources along with the high costs associated with implementing advanced analytics solutions is projected to lower its adoption rate. Also, the handling of vast amounts of data increases concerns related to security and privacy concerns, thereby, surging the need for a skilled workforce with expertise in data science, machine learning, artificial intelligence, domain knowledge, and industry-specific analytics tools. All these challenges are restraining the implementation of advanced analytics solutions and infrastructure.

Data security and privacy concerns play crucial role in the Oil And Gas Analytics Market, as sensitive data related to operations, reserves, contracts, financial transactions, and intellectual property is necessitating robust cybersecurity measures, data encryption, access controls, and data governance frameworks. Additionally, a shortage of data science talent, and companies facing challenges in recruiting, training, and retaining qualified professionals are likely to limit the sales. Bridging the skills gap and building a data-driven culture are ongoing concerns impacting organizations aiming to leverage analytics for strategic decision-making and operational excellence.

Interoperability and compatibility issues between legacy systems, proprietary software, and new analytics platforms also pose challenges in integrating and leveraging existing IT infrastructure with modern analytics solutions. Thus, for ensuring seamless data flow, system integration, API connectivity, and compatibility with diverse data formats and standards requires proper planning, IT architecture design, and collaboration between IT teams, data scientists, and business stakeholders, further challenging the market.

How is Cloud Hosted Supporting the Overall Growth of the Oil And Gas Analytics Market?

Cloud-based analytics solutions are dominating in the oil and gas market due to their scalability, flexibility, and cost-effectiveness. As these platforms handle vast amounts of data from various sources, enabling real-time analysis, predictive modeling, and actionable insights. They eliminate the need for significant upfront investments in infrastructure, hardware, and IT resources, making them suitable for smaller companies or those with limited IT capabilities.

Cloud-based platforms also facilitate seamless collaboration, data sharing, and accessibility across geographically dispersed teams and locations. They also offer enhanced security features, data encryption, and compliance with industry standards and regulations, addressing concerns about data privacy and confidentiality in the oil and gas sector.

The dominance of the cloud-based segment in the Oil And Gas Analytics Market is driven by its scalability, cost-effectiveness, flexibility, collaboration capabilities, and robust security features, making it a preferred choice for advancing analytics operations and encouraging digital transformation.

What is the Role of Upstream in the Market for Oil and Gas Analytics?

The upstream segment is dominating in the Oil And Gas Analytics Market owing to its critical role in optimizing exploration and production operations. This is usually the most preferred as it generates vast amounts of data that can be used to improve efficiency, reduce costs, and maximize hydrocarbon recovery.

The integration of analytics solutions in this segment helps focus on aspects such as reservoir characterization, well performance analysis, drilling optimization, production forecasting, and asset management. Thus, the complexity and technical challenges associated with upstream operations make it a significant market for analytics solutions. These solutions help interpret geological data, identify drilling opportunities, optimize well designs, and predict reservoir behavior, minimizing exploration risks and enhancing drilling success rates.

Additionally, the upstream segment is fueling innovation and investment in analytics technologies due to the economic impact of successful exploration and production activities. Advanced analytics tools like machine learning algorithms, predictive modeling, and real-time monitoring enable upstream companies to make data-driven decisions, improve reservoir management practices, optimize production processes, and increase operational efficiency.

Will the Oil And Gas Analytics Market Witness Growth in Asia Pacific?

Increasing exploration and production activities in countries like China, India, Australia, Indonesia, and Malaysia is driven by rising energy demand from rapid urbanization, and industrialization occurring in Asia Pacific. These countries are investing in expanding their infrastructure and leveraging advanced technologies, leading to a need for analytics solutions to optimize operations, improve efficiency, and reduce costs.

The adoption of digital transformation initiatives, Industry 4.0 technologies, and IoT is also driving demand for analytics solutions, enabling the region experience rapid growth. Companies in this Asia Pacific are encouraging the use of data analytics to monitor equipment performance, predict maintenance needs, optimize production processes, and enhance decision-making capabilities helping them grow substantially.

Additionally, regulatory pressures, environmental concerns, and sustainability push for better HSE management, regulatory compliance, and emissions reduction are driving companies to invest in analytics solutions. The Asia Pacific region is home to a growing ecosystem of technology providers, analytics firms, and solution integrators, contributing to the market's rapid growth.

How Europe is Growing the Oil And Gas Analytics Market?

Europe is a major player in the Oil And Gas Analytics Market. The growth in the region generally owing to the presence of established companies, technological innovation, and regulatory frameworks.

Also, the increasing emphasis on energy transition, sustainability, and reducing carbon emissions drives the adoption of analytics solutions for optimizing operations, improving asset performance, and enhancing environmental performance. The incorporation of analytics solutions help companies meet regulatory requirements, manage health, safety, and environmental risks, and ensure operational excellence.

Europe is also a hub for technological innovation and digital transformation, using advanced analytics tools like AI, machine learning, big data analytics, and IoT to extract actionable insights from vast data. These insights enable better decision-making, cost optimization, and operational efficiency.

Furthermore, the region's diverse energy landscape, including offshore production, renewable energy integration, and energy storage, provides opportunities for analytics solutions manufacturers to offer customized solutions for different industry segments. Offshore operations analytics focus on asset integrity, subsea monitoring, and production optimization, while renewable energy integration solutions focus on grid management, energy forecasting, and asset performance.

Latest Developments

In December 2022, Eyrus, a leading work-site intelligence platform for construction and oil and gas industries, has launched "Eyrus, Evolved," an end-to-end solution to assist general contractors in making better decisions related to progress, risk, and safety, marking the platform's 7500 registered companies milestone.

In August 2022, Shell builds an integrated data platform to accelerate energy transition. This new Shell.ai platform named Databricks forms the basis of multinational oil and gas company Shell's new Unified Data Analytics Platform. it is increasing efficiency across its operations by better use of data across the company.
